Understanding Compound Interest

Compound interest is calculated on the initial principal as well as the accumulated interest from previous periods. Unlike simple interest, which is based only on the original principal, compound interest grows exponentially because each interest payment is added to the principal, generating more interest.

How a Compound Interest Calculator Works

A compound interest calculator takes a few key inputs to determine how much your money will grow over a specified period. Here’s how you can use it:

Principal Amount: Enter the starting amount of your investment or savings.

Annual Interest Rate: Input the annual interest rate as a percentage.

Compounding Frequency: Choose how often the interest is added to the principal (annually, semi-annually, quarterly, monthly, or daily).

Investment Duration: Specify the number of years the money will be invested or saved.

Benefits of Using a Compound Interest Calculator

Precise Calculations: Get accurate projections of how your investment will grow, helping you make informed financial decisions.

Practical Applications

Retirement Planning: Estimate how your retirement savings will grow and how much you need to contribute regularly to achieve your retirement goals.

Education Savings: Calculate the future value of a college fund with regular contributions and compound interest.

Investment Strategies: Evaluate the potential returns of different investments, such as savings accounts, bonds, or mutual funds.
